In early 2004, Decipher teamed with Weta Workshop, the award-winning special effects studio responsible for creating props and special effects for New Line Cinema's The Lord of the Rings films, to create new photographic images to be featured on cards for Decipher's The Lord of the Rings TCG. Weta Workshop cast, costumed, and created many character images that did not appear in the films. Known as "book cards" and usually marked with the Weta "bug" image in the lower right corner, these unique cards are being distributed in a variety of promotions and special products, such as The Countdown Collection, Reflections, and The Weta Collection.

In addition, Decipher was able to arrange for photographs of numerous props in the Weta archives which appeared in the films so briefly or at such a distance that the available stills were not usable for card images. Cards created from these images will generally be part of regular expansion sets (some were included in Reflections) and will not be marked with the Weta logo.

The Weta Collection[edit]

This collection of five book cards is available in a five-week promotion during July and August 2004. Cards include Ghân-buri-Ghân, Anárion, Erkenbrand, Tom Bombadil's Hat, and Radagast's Staff. For more information, see "The Making of..." series listed above.

Countdown Collection/ Reflections Book Cards[edit]

The first four book cards, Tom Bombadil, Goldberry, Glorfindel, and Radagast, appeared in two forms. Unfoiled versions of the four constituted the premiums that accompanied the collector's portfolio obtainable as a mail-in offer by collectors of the complete Countdown Collection. These were considered previews of the foil versions which were released as part of the Reflections set. For more information, see "The Making of..." series listed above.
